Brake Pad Wear and Replacement



When it involves keeping your car's brake system, one crucial facet to keep an eye on is the wear and substitute of brake pads. Brake pads are essential parts that press against the brake rotors to decrease or quit your vehicle. In time, these pads wear down as a result of friction, requiring routine evaluation and replacement to ensure your brakes function properly.

To determine if your brake pads need substitute, listen for screeching or grinding noises when you apply the brakes. In addition, if your car takes longer to quit or you observe resonances or pulsations when stopping, it may be time to change the brake pads.

Ignoring worn brake pads can bring about decreased braking efficiency, damages to various other brake components, or perhaps brake failure.

Changing brake pads is a reasonably uncomplicated procedure for numerous cars. However, if you're not sure or uncomfortable executing this task, it's finest to speak with an expert mechanic to make sure correct installation and optimal brake performance.

On a regular basis inspecting and replacing brake pads is important for your safety and the longevity of your vehicle's stopping system.

Brake Fluid Leaks and Maintenance



To ensure your lorry's brake system operates efficiently, it is essential to additionally focus on brake fluid leaks and maintenance. Brake fluid is critical for transmitting the force from your foot on the brake pedal to the actual braking device. One common concern with brake fluid is leaks, which can take place due to deteriorated brake lines, seals, or connections. If you notice a puddle or drips under your car, it's necessary to address the leak without delay to stop a potential brake failing.

On a regular basis checking your brake liquid degree is vital to preserving your brake system. Low brake fluid can bring about air getting in the brake lines, which endangers stopping performance.

Furthermore, old or infected brake liquid can influence the overall efficiency of your brakes. It's recommended to follow the producer's guidelines on when to change the brake fluid, commonly every 2 years.

Spongy Brake Pedal: Blood Loss Brakes



If you've ever experienced a squishy brake pedal while driving, you recognize the importance of keeping a company and receptive braking system. When air goes into the brake system, it can bring about a loss of hydraulic stress, resulting in that upsetting squishy sensation when you push the brake pedal.

To fix this issue, hemorrhaging the brakes is necessary. Bleeding the brakes includes removing the air from the brake lines to restore proper hydraulic stress.

To hemorrhage the brakes, you'll need an assistant to aid you. Start by situating the brake bleeder shutoff on each wheel, normally found near the brake caliper. With a wrench, loosen the valve and have your assistant press the brake pedal while you observe any kind of air bubbles appearing. Repeat this process for every wheel, beginning with the wheel farthest from the master cyndrical tube and moving better.



As soon as you no longer see air bubbles and only clear fluid emerges, tighten the valve and top up the brake liquid tank as needed. Hemorrhaging the brakes aids make certain a firm brake pedal and enhances total stopping performance.
